Here is the other card I made using the AWESOME Pirate Princess Lindsey made as part of Sassy Studio Designs' Augst 1st Fairytale release.

I colored her the same as yesterday's card because I wanted to show how different the cards can be. Because she is a digi stamp, I am able to resize her to fit whatever size I want. How cool is that! I chose to make her BE the entire card: no layers. I used GK's heaviest cardstock so that the copics didn't blead through. Isn't that the coolest thing! I also used one of the sentiments that Lindsey made to go with the images. I just love the font she used for the pirate sayings. I made some subtle changes (and kept some of the extras) with her too: covered he boots in crystal effects to give them a shine and the sword and the gold band on the gun, painted Pixie Dust Shimmerz on her white shirt, red flock for the feather, gold sparkle on the handle of the sword and the gold coins. This card could be framed or even become part of a scrapbook page.
